#a94632 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a94632 is composed of 66.3% red, 27.5% green and 19.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 58.6% magenta, 70.4% yellow and 33.7% black. It has a hue angle of 10.1 degrees, a saturation of 54.3% and a lightness of 42.9%. #a94632 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8c64 with #530000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

#a94632 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a94632 has RGB values of R:169, G:70, B:50 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.59, Y:0.7, K:0.34. Its decimal value is 11093554.

Shades and Tints of #a94632
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020101 is the darkest color, while #fbf4f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a94632
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6e6d6d is the less saturated color, while #d32a08 is the most saturated one.
